Neil Warnock was not happy at some of the decisions made by one of the younger referees on duty for this game but also questioned some of the defending by his own side.
"Goals change games and you can't legislate for schoolboy defending. If we defend like that we won't beat anybody."
"I don't enjoy losing - I've still gone in to see the ref tonight and tried to educate him, they were conning fouls but he is a young referee and will learn as he goes on. I have said for a few years to Keith Hackett that it would be good to get ex players training referees and giving them advice."
After some comments on the game the subject soon came around to that of the manager's future.
The media once again raised the subject of speculation linking the boss with a move away from Selhurst Park but nothing is known until a meeting with the administrator has taken place.
"I'm not going to comment on this ior what has already been said by the administrator. I'll be speaking to him tomorrow morning, I haven't spoken to him for a while so until I meet up with him I haven't got a clue about that."
